Output 63c3000d71a7f3ae8aa4141fc0762353d53ceb1c36a2b67190e5a8a6a1f911b0:13

value
26188147
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a832be38307a82fab24e5d031df46086ff0b7893 OP_EQUAL
address
MPEWYM36P43XPbxaQVosiYKQ5hLQnSkKve
transaction
63c3000d71a7f3ae8aa4141fc0762353d53ceb1c36a2b67190e5a8a6a1f911b0
spent
true